About the Author
Regina Held Originally from Dortmund, Germany, Regina Held is the founder and director of New Grounds Print Workshop and Gallery. She received her Bachelor of Fine Arts from the University of Texas at Austin, and her Masters in Fine Art from the University of New Mexico. Held founded New Grounds in 1996 in response to the need for an open access printmaking facility. She embraced the non-toxic methods which were just coming on the market at that time and created a studio around it. She has won awards for her contributions to the Albuquerque arts community and is often invited to speak on the topics of printmaking, collecting prints, and the business of art. Ray Maseman Ray Maseman is originally from Chicago, Illinois. He received his Bachelor of Fine Arts in Printmaking from the University of Denver, and he has been creating his unique etchings at New Grounds since 1997. Maseman is married and the father of three children. He also makes his living as a school librarian at Albuquerque Public Schools and has been a teacher at New Grounds since 2005. His etchings have been exhibited widely and can be found in numerous public and private collections.
